The Oklahoma City Thunder have Kevin Durant cleared for basketball activities in training camp and OKC is hoping that the star can stay healthy this season. Durant has said that he is not thinking about 2016 free agency and he is concentrating on trying to get back to the NBA finals with Russell Westbrook and Serge Ibaka.
